Agh! I really wish this place was more adequately staffed - their food deserves 5 stars but they're so short staffed that it really impacted my experience. When my party of 3 walked in, the first thing we saw was an unbussed table - it's not the worst thing in the world, but it doesn't give off the best impression. It turns out that as we made our way to seat ourselves, that 2 more tables were also unbussed. We grabbed the only available clean table. It took a hot minute to place our orders in, as there were only 2 servers for the entire place. Throughout the lunch rush, the servers were so swamped that they didn't have time to clean the tables, and as more people trickled in, they'd just move everything to an already dirty table. The actual quality of the service was good though, I think they didn't get to shine as much because they were stretched so thin.
The food is a different story though - I loved it and it's definitely high up there in my pa-nang curry rankings. Something I liked about this version of the curry that I've never seen any place else do is include roasted peanuts! Nuts are not cheap so I greatly appreciate the extra flavor and texture. The curry is flavorful, creamy, and slightly sweet; it comes with a generous amount of carrots, broccoli, and chicken. I got it on spice level 2 and it was perfect - a slight kick without making my mouth tingle or my nose runny. We also got the chicken wing appetizer - this one is meh. Flavor is decent but the wings are just way too small to justify the cost. Not gonna complain too hard though because we had a coupon for any free app.
Would absolutely come back here again! Just make sure that you're not pressed for time if you come during a peak hour.
